propagated degree centrality
propagated degree centrality
( s L Let be the node connected graph that maximizes the following quantity (with being the node with highest degree centrality in ): Correspondingly, the degree centralization of the graph is as follows: The value of is maximized when the graph contains one central node to which all other nodes are connected (a star graph), and in this case. , for a given graph In this way, we can rank the degree of hu-mor effectively via lexical centrality (Radev et al., 2015), namely, regarding the distance to the lex-ical center as an indicator of the degree of hu-mor. {\displaystyle C_{x}(p_{i})} Our simulation results indicate that the correlation between the transmission probability and the centrality measures is necessary to enhance rumor propagation, since perturbations in this correlation reduce the reach of the rumor. ( i propagated degree centrality November 19, 2021 Calculate the degree of decoupling caused by cascading failures which caused by exposed nodes under the spread of cyber-attacks and comprehensively reflect the importance of different nodes in power CPS. Approaches based only on centralities, that focus on individual features of nodes, may not be good idea. Comparing this to the results we saw in the stream example, we can find our minimum and mean values from the table. I have shown how you can calculate and interpret the degree centrality and the betweenness centrality, as well as other algorithms based on them. {\displaystyle (n-1)(n-2)/2} Similarly, the solution concept authority distribution ([10]) applies the Shapley-Shubik power index, rather than the Shapley value, to measure the bilateral direct influence between the players. For the majority of other network nodes the rankings may be meaningless. This is illustrated with eigenvector centrality, calculating the centrality of each node through the solution of the eigenvalue problem, where E be the node with highest degree centrality in In the stream execution mode, the algorithm returns the degree centrality for each node. is the number of the nodes in the network. The characterization by walk structure shows that almost all centralities in wide use are radial-volume measures. {\displaystyle y*} which indicates a fully percolated state at time However, Cypher projections can also be used. Additionally, the graph 'myGraph' now has a node property degree which stores the degree centrality score for each node. Degree CentralityHistorically first and conceptually simplest is degree centrality, which is defined as the number of links incident upon a node (i.e., the number of ties that a node has). D ( + t = When you later actually run the algorithm in one of the execution modes the system will perform an estimation. W To define an absolute score one must normalise the eigenvector, e.g., such that the sum over all vertices is 1 or the total number of vertices n. Power iteration is one of many eigenvalue algorithms that may be used to find this dominant eigenvector. Map containing min, max, mean as well as p50, p75, p90, p95, p99 and p999 percentile values of centrality values. In graph theory and network analysis, indicators of centrality assign numbers or rankings to nodes within a graph corresponding to their network position. positivism constructivism or interpretivism and pragmatism propagated degree centrality. This example will explain the weighted Degree Centrality algorithm. The pagerank is a highly unstable measure, showing frequent rank reversals after small adjustments of the jump parameter. {\displaystyle v_{1}} {\displaystyle C_{x}} A brief introduction with examples If you are using any social media applications, you may have experienced the friend or follower. X A Bonacich showed that if association is defined in terms of walks, then a family of centralities can be defined based on the length of walk considered. V A In this section we present the investigated centrality measures, namely the probability marginals of SBM obtained with belief propagation (BP), degree centrality (DEGREE), eigenvector centrality (EC), MINRES, non-backtracking centrality (NBT), and PageRank (PR). , 1 time with an efficient implementation adopted from Brandes' fast algorithm and if the calculation needs to consider target nodes weights, the worst case time is {\displaystyle V} With a small rearrangement this can be rewritten in vector notation as the eigenvector equation. [4][5][6], The word "importance" has a wide number of meanings, leading to many different definitions of centrality. What is Network Analysis? distance entre support tuyauterie pvc. {\displaystyle t} The name of the new property is specified using the mandatory configuration parameter writeProperty. v We use (i) centrality based. {\displaystyle v} Most of the so-called "community-aware" centrality measures consider non-overlapping community structures. Doug still remains our most popular user, but there isnt such a big gap to the next person. Psychometrika, 3943. ) is a set of the neighbors of . for any graph with the same number of nodes, then the centralization of the network is:[13], In order to obtain better results in the ranking of the nodes of a given network, in [36] are used dissimilarity measures (specific to the theory of classification and data mining) to enrich the centrality measures in complex networks. i time. The result is a single summary row, similar to stats, but with some additional metrics. d i and betweenness centrality enables us to obtain the highest fraction of informed indi-viduals in social networks. The number of concurrent threads used for writing the result to Neo4j. {\displaystyle G:=(V,E)} {\displaystyle i} where TMH increases by appearance of degree centrality in the network. x where [13] Thus, every centrality measure can have its own centralization measure. The algorithm supports configuration to set node and/or relationship properties to use as weights. Z ) 1 For example, in BrandWatchs most influential men and women on Twitter 2017 the top 5 people in each category have over 40m followers each, which is a lot higher than the average degree. x This measure was used by Faghani in 2013 [35] but was first proposed by Everett and Borgatti in 1998 where they called it clique-overlap centrality. The common feature in all these scenarios is that the spread of contagion results in the change of node states in networks. This can be an effective measure, since many nodes with high degrees also have high centrality by other measures. n contains one central node to which all other nodes are connected (a star graph), and in this case, So, for any graph Centrality is used to detect the relative importance of each criminal in the network. Since the entries in the adjacency matrix are non-negative, there is a unique largest eigenvalue, which is real and positive, by the PerronFrobenius theorem. propagated degree centrality. Taking a wireless sensor network with 20 distributed nodes as an example, six kinds of attribute values of each distributed node in the wireless sensor network are calculated through simulation experiments, including degree centrality, eigenvector centrality, compactness centrality, betweenness centrality, K-kernel decomposition centrality, and aggregation coefficient. acknowledge that you have read and understood our, Data Structure & Algorithm Classes (Live), Data Structure & Algorithm-Self Paced(C++/JAVA), Android App Development with Kotlin(Live), Full Stack Development with React & Node JS(Live), G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am, Comparison of Dijkstras and FloydWarshall algorithms, Check if a graph is strongly connected | Set 1 (Kosaraju using DFS), Tarjans Algorithm to find Strongly Connected Components, Articulation Points (or Cut Vertices) in a Graph, Eulerian path and circuit for undirected graph, Fleurys Algorithm for printing Eulerian Path or Circuit, Hierholzers Algorithm for directed graph, Find if an array of strings can be chained to form a circle | Set 1, Find if an array of strings can be chained to form a circle | Set 2, Kruskals Minimum Spanning Tree Algorithm | Greedy Algo-2, Prims Algorithm for Minimum Spanning Tree (MST), Prims MST for Adjacency List Representation | Greedy Algo-6, Dijkstras Shortest Path Algorithm | Greedy Algo-7, Dijkstras Algorithm for Adjacency List Representation | Greedy Algo-8, Dijkstras shortest path algorithm using set in STL, Dijkstras Shortest Path Algorithm using priority_queue of STL, Dijkstras shortest path algorithm in Java using PriorityQueue, Tree Traversals (Inorder, Preorder and Postorder), https://en.wikipedia.org/wiki/Centrality#Degree_centrality, http://networkx.readthedocs.io/en/networkx-1.10/index.html. We can see that Doug is the most popular user in our imaginary social network graph, with 5 followers - all other users follow them, but they dont follow anybody back. 1 ln a C | + {\displaystyle \Theta (V^{2})} Inference and belief propagation. These include degree centrality, subgraph centrality, closeness centrality, betweenness centrality, alpha centrality, leadership quality, and PageRank. 2023 Neo4j, Inc. Degree centrality . The states the individual nodes can take in the above examples could be binary (such as received/not received a piece of news), discrete (susceptible/infected/recovered), or even continuous (such as the proportion of infected people in a town), as the contagion spreads. Based on centrality measures the graph elements such as vertices and edges can be ranked from different points of view. = It is the historically first and conceptually simplest centrality concept to rate . , The degree centrality values are normalized by dividing by the maximum possible degree in a simple graph n-1 where n is the number of nodes in G. For multigraphs or graphs with self loops the maximum degree might be higher than n-1 and values of degree centrality greater than 1 are possible. In this section we will show examples of running the Degree Centrality algorithm on a concrete graph. {\displaystyle (n-1)(n-2)} For example, viral or bacterial infection can spread over social networks of people, known as contact networks. {\displaystyle C_{x}(p_{*})} Filter the named graph using the given node labels. ) Supported orientations are NATURAL, REVERSE and UNDIRECTED. ) t This execution mode does not have any side effects. v n ( However, a node may very well be centrally located in terms of betweenness centrality or another centrality measure, but may not be centrally located in the context of a network in which there is percolation. However, it is still unknown how the brain is hierarchically organized and how information is dynamically propagated during high-level cognition. For more information on this algorithm, see: Linton C. Freeman: Centrality in Social Networks Conceptual Clarification, 1979. E {\displaystyle \alpha } nx.degree(G) DegreeView({0: 2, 1: 3, 2: 2, 3: 1}) The algorithm will by default consider each node and/or relationship as equally important. Run Degree Centrality in stream mode on a named graph. This greatest eigenvalue results in the desired centrality measure. The returned result is the same as in the stats example. Ego-centric networks: Key nodes play a vital role in propagation phenomena. time. is maximized when the graph to node of Neo4j, Inc. All other marks are owned by their respective companies. If the estimation shows that there is a very high probability of the execution going over its memory limitations, the execution is prohibited. {\displaystyle G} However, there are several shortcomings in this method leading to low efficiency, e.g., the value of the edge weight is supposed to be in appropriate range or the node importance will not be sorted effectively. Based on previously described measures, we want to recognize nodes that are the most important in disease spreading. Degree takes one or more graphs ( dat ) and returns the degree centralities of positions (selected by nodes ) within the graphs indicated by g . The approach proposed in [9] uses the Shapley value. ) {\displaystyle n} propagated degree centrality. by Mary Grabar . The function degree()returns a Degree View dictionary of node names and their degrees. vertices is computed as follows: More compactly the betweenness can be represented as:[27]. Weighted degree centrality has been used to help separate fraudsters from legitimate users of an online auction. {\displaystyle \sigma _{sr}} 1 {\displaystyle s} The higher the degree, the more central the node is. Centralities are either radial or medial. {\displaystyle t} V That is because the score property value between Bridget and Alice is negative and will be ignored by the algorithm. ( be the adjacency matrix, i.e. V The algorithm will treat all nodes and relationships in its input graph(s) similarly, as if they were all of the same type. . D {\displaystyle d(u,v)} ( We do this using a native projection targeting the User nodes and the FOLLOWS relationships. 1 C Taking distances from or to all other nodes is irrelevant in undirected graphs, whereas it can produce totally different results in directed graphs (e.g. {\displaystyle v_{4}} In general, there will be many different eigenvalues This allows centralities to be classified by the type of flow they consider important. Tests if vertex The number of concurrent threads used for running the algorithm. Freeman, Linton C. "Centrality in social networks conceptual clarification." Bonachich Power Centrality: 3. (Eds. Defined formally, if The definition of centrality on the node level can be extended to the whole graph, in which case we are speaking of graph centralization. reflects the extent to which you weight the centrality of people ego is tied to. 3 Social networks are represented here by Time Varying Graphs (TVG), a general model for dynamic graphs borrowed from distributed computing. For more details on estimate in general, see Memory Estimation. R is the adjacency matrix (can be valued) I is the identity matrix (1s down the diagonal) 1 is a matrix of all ones. s DegreeIn graph theory, the degree (or valency) of a vertex of a graph is the number of edges incident to the vertex, with loops counted twice. . Read more in Two Step graph-based semi-supervised Learning for Online Auction Fraud Detection. This simply takes a nodes degree as introduced in Chapter 2, and begins to consider this measure as a reflection of centrality. ) Python Programming Foundation -Self Paced Course, Betweenness Centrality (Centrality Measure), Network Centrality Measures in a Graph using Networkx | Python, Statistical Functions in Python | Set 1 (Averages and Measure of Central Location), Statistical Functions in Python | Set 2 ( Measure of Spread), Measure execution time with high precision in C/C++, ML | V-Measure for Evaluating Clustering Performance. The following Cypher statement will create the example graph in the Neo4j database: The following statement will project a graph using a reverse projection and store it in the graph catalog under the name 'myGraph'. propagated degree centrality. US: 1-855-636-4532 V Degree centrality is one of the easiest to calculate. Depending on the specified mode, indegree, outdegree, or total (Freeman) degree will be returned; this function is compatible with centralization</code>, and will return the theoretical maximum absolute deviation (from maximum) conditional on size . Y ) The returned result is the same as in the stats example. ( ( The degree and eigenvalue centralities are examples of radial centralities, counting the number of walks of length one or length infinity. belongs. To do so, you will need to use nx.bipartite.degree_centrality, rather than the regular nx.degree_centrality function. t v Communication patterns in task-oriented groups. = degree centrality (n-1)(n-2) degree n node network . , Top ranked elements in the graph are supposed to play an important role in the network. {\displaystyle X(v)} Run Degree Centrality in mutate mode on a named graph. Directed trait. Recently, network physicists have begun developing node influence metrics to address this problem. June 7, 2022 . {\displaystyle v} Degree centrality measures the number of incoming or outgoing (or both) relationships from a node, depending on the orientation of a relationship projection. Centralities distinguish themselves on how association is defined. These encode the belief that a vertex's centrality is a function of the centrality of the vertices it is associated with. ) and As this definition is inherently vague, a lot of different centrality scores exists that all treat the concept of central a bit different. v In the weighted case the algorithm computes the sum of all positive weights of adjacent relationships of a node, for each node in the graph. The degree centrality of a node is simply its degreethe number of edges it has. ): Correspondingly, the degree centralization of the graph {\displaystyle a_{v,t}=0} , . In all of these scenarios, a contagion spreads over the links of a complex network, altering the states of the nodes as it spreads, either recoverably or otherwise. | is the number of those paths that pass through When ties are associated to some positive aspects such as friendship or collaboration, indegree is often interpreted as a form of popularity, and outdegree as gregariousness.
Luxturna Revenue 2020,
Why Is My Horsetail Plant Turning Yellow,
Houses For Rent By Owner In Tiffin, Ohio,
Private Sellers Renting Mobile Homes In Douglasville, Ga,
Crochet Letters On Blanket,
Articles P
Posted by on Thursday, July 22nd, 2021 @ 5:42AM
Categories: sokeefe fanfiction kiss